“The report “Sugar-Sweetened Beverage Consumption among New York State Adults by County, BRFSS 2016” presents the prevalence of daily sugar-sweetened beverage (SSB) consumption by county in NYS. SSBs are drinks with added sugar including: non-diet soft drinks/sodas, flavored juice drinks, sports drinks, sweetened tea, coffee drinks, energy drinks, and electrolyte replacement drinks. According to the report, 23.2% of adults drink at least one SSB per day in NYS. Within NYS, the prevalence of daily SSB consumption varies by county from 15.6% to 36.8%.
• Counties outside New York City with the highest prevalence are Jefferson (36.8%), Genesee (34.9%) and Livingston (33.3%).
• Counties outside New York City with the lowest prevalence are Yates (15.6%), Hamilton (16.4%), and Westchester (17.8%).
• Among New York City boroughs, prevalence is highest in Bronx (30.9%) and lowest in Richmond (16.7%).”

The Public Plate in New York State: Growing Health, Farms and Jobs with Local Food
Boosting public spending on fresh foods grown on New York State farms and served in schools, childcare centers, older adult centers, food pantries and other institutions, has the potential to improve health for more than six million New Yorkers, while increasing economic opportunities across the state. The new analysis of how food is purchased and consumed in public places reveals opportunities to improve current New York food procurement policies and practices in ways that will benefit communities across the state.

Healthier Food and Beverage Product Calculator
The Partnership for a Healthier America and the National Association of Convenience Stores launched a healthier product calculator. This healthier product calculator allows retailers, manufacturers and distributors to easily identify packaged foods and beverages that meet PHA’s Healthier Food and Beverage Product Criteria.
